Output edba827385264bb55c7769f86cdc5d0ba1abcf50e8e2ead6d84be01bb1f3a572:5

value
2474970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a56cd49e6cb9841c27920811280a955edaba1626 OP_EQUAL
address
3Gmhnsfot4459316MLP4DLdJyEuh5XHXW4
transaction
edba827385264bb55c7769f86cdc5d0ba1abcf50e8e2ead6d84be01bb1f3a572
spent
true